Comparison Summary

Alright, let's pit the Nokia XR20 against the Oppo Find X5 Pro. This isn't just about specs; it's about what these phones do for you in the real world. I'm Alex Griffin, and I'm here to break it down.

1. Specifications Breakdown

Here's a detailed look at the key specs, with a focus on what they mean for you:

FeatureNokia XR20Oppo Find X5 ProReal-World Implications
Design
Dimensions171.6 × 81.5 × 10.6 mm, 248g163.7 × 73.9 × 8.5 mm, 218gXR20: Bulky, rugged. Find X5 Pro: Slimmer, lighter, more pocketable. XR20 is designed for durability, while Find X5 Pro prioritizes aesthetics and comfort.
Build QualityGorilla Glass Victus, RuggedizedGorilla Glass VictusXR20: Better drop and scratch resistance. Find X5 Pro: Still durable, but not built for extreme conditions.
Display
Size6.67"6.7"Negligible difference in size. Both offer ample screen real estate.
Resolution1080x2400 (395 ppi)1440x3216 (525 ppi)Find X5 Pro: Noticeably sharper, crisper visuals. Better for media consumption and detail-oriented tasks.
TechnologyIPS LCD(Likely AMOLED)Find X5 Pro (Likely AMOLED): Expect vibrant colors, deep blacks, and better contrast compared to the XR20's LCD.
Refresh Rate60Hz120HzFind X5 Pro: Significantly smoother scrolling, animations, and gaming. A more fluid and responsive experience overall.
Brightness0 nits1300 nitsFind X5 Pro: Much better outdoor visibility in bright sunlight. The XR20's display might struggle in direct sunlight.
Performance
ChipsetSnapdragon 480 5G (8 nm)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 (4 nm)Find X5 Pro: Flagship-level performance. Handles demanding games and multitasking with ease. XR20 is more suited for basic tasks.
AnTuTu Score320,0001,138,104Find X5 Pro: The numbers don't lie. A massive performance difference. Expect snappier everything on the Oppo.
GPUAdreno 619Adreno 730Find X5 Pro: Superior graphics performance. Better gaming experience with higher frame rates and more detailed graphics.
RAM4 GB or 6 GB8 GB or 12 GBFind X5 Pro: Smoother multitasking and ability to keep more apps open in the background. Less likely to experience lag when switching between apps.
Camera
Main Camera48MP, f/1.850MP, f/1.7, Sony IMX766, 1/1.56", 1.0µmFind X5 Pro: Larger sensor and wider aperture suggest better low-light performance. Likely to capture more detailed and vibrant photos.
Ultrawide Camera13MP50MPFind X5 Pro: Significantly better ultrawide camera for landscape and group shots.
Telephoto LensNo13MPFind X5 Pro: Offers optical zoom for capturing distant subjects without significant quality loss.
Selfie Camera8MP, f/2.032MP, f/2.4, Sony IMX709, 1/2.74", 0.8µmFind X5 Pro: Higher resolution and likely better low-light selfie performance.
Video Recording1080p@30fpsUp to 4K@60fps with HDR, EISFind X5 Pro: Superior video quality with higher resolution, frame rates, and stabilization.
DXOMark ScoreN/A130 (Mobile), 116 (Selfie)Find X5 Pro: A benchmark of camera performance. The Oppo has been independently verified as having a great camera system.
Battery Life
Capacity4630mAh5000mAhFind X5 Pro: Slightly larger battery, potentially longer battery life.
Charging18W wired, 15W wireless80W wired, 50W wireless, Reverse chargingFind X5 Pro: Significantly faster charging speeds, both wired and wireless. Reverse charging is a handy feature for topping up other devices.
Other
Operating SystemAndroid 11 (upgradable to 13)Android 12 (upgradable to 14)Find X5 Pro: Newer OS with potentially longer software support.
Storage64 GB or 128 GB256 GB or 512 GBFind X5 Pro: Significantly more storage for apps, photos, videos, and files.
Expandable StorageNoNoBoth phones lack microSD card support.

2. Key Insights

  • Nokia XR20 Strengths:

    • Durability: This is the selling point. If you're prone to dropping your phone or work in a harsh environment, the XR20 is built for you.
    • Price: It's significantly more affordable than the Find X5 Pro.
  • Oppo Find X5 Pro Strengths:

    • Performance: A flagship chipset makes this phone incredibly fast and responsive.
    • Display: The higher resolution, AMOLED panel, and 120Hz refresh rate provide a stunning visual experience.
    • Camera: A versatile and high-quality camera system for capturing great photos and videos in various conditions.
    • Charging: Blazing-fast charging keeps you powered up.
  • Trade-offs:

    • The XR20 sacrifices performance and camera quality for ruggedness and affordability.
    • The Find X5 Pro isn't as durable and comes with a higher price tag.
